Let me say one very specific thing that I liked more than anything. I have built lots of spaceships, buildings, cars, and other things. One of the things that can be irritating is trying to find the right piece. Usually there will be a legend or an instruction box, but inevitably, there is some piece that you can’t figure out. With K’NEX, each piece is color coded. If you need a piece that is a certain length, it only comes in one color, so you know exactly what you are looking for. This simple design idea saved us so much time when we were assembling the roller coaster.

Here’s how Dinner Mixers work:
Dinner Mixers by Tastefully Simple are a meal starter kit that includes a main dish recipe and a side dish recipe plus the pre-measured Tastefully Simple products needed to prepare both recipes. You are able to add your own fresh ingredients (allowing you to have total control over the quality of the fresh ingredients and providing the opportunity to buy local). Twist’n Sprout: Prep sprouts in a snap with this compact tool – simply press Brussels sprouts onto the tip of the tool and twist to remove core for a more evenly cooked vegetable.
· Twist to trim and core
· Quickly removes stem and dense core
· Creates brussels sprouts that cook more evenly
· Helps loosen leaves for broiling or roasting · Pierce stem with tip of tool, push on and twist
· Hand-wash recommended
StalkChop: Our powerfully simple cauliflower tool makes wrangling this tough vegetable surprisingly quick and easy and safely takes the hard work out of separating florets from stalk so that cauliflower and broccoli can go from vegetable drawer to dinner plate in a flash.
· Quickly removes cauliflower stalks and strips florets
· Separates stems from stalk without waste · Strips outer leaves
· Works great for broccoli too
· Dishwasher safe

It’s simple! BBQ & Brew Fest is a three weekend-long festival celebrating great BBQ and local craft beer. Guests can sample everything BBQ, from chicken to brisket to pork to ribs (and don’t forget the sides and desserts!). Guests 21 and over can enjoy signature craft brews from some of the area’s local breweries. All that BBQ pairs perfectly with entertainment from live bands. BBQ and Brew Fest runs Saturdays and Sundays, August 6 through August 21.
The BBQ & Brew Fest is set up at Kings Dominion along Candy Apple Grove. It’s easy to browse the different food offerings (all within a short walking distance around Candy Apple Grove) and then grab a shady spot to eat and listen to live music.
There is no separate admission fee for BBQ & Brew Fest – anyone in the park can enjoy. All food items are $5.00 each (except for watermelon cups which are $3.00 and strawberry shortcake parfaits which are $4.00); you can either pay cash or purchase sampler cards for $5.00 a piece. They’ve even got a discount card for $20.00 that get you 3 BBQ tasting cards and 2 brew sample cards.
Sample size (5 oz) pours of beer can be purchased for $3.00. Full size (20 oz) pours are $8.00 each.

Here’s how Terra’s Kitchen works: you order a meal kit from their site. Terra’s Kitchen sends you fresh, seasonal ingredients that are prepped and ready for you to use (ie, chopped and perfectly proportioned) along with a fully illustrated, easy-to-follow recipe. Each meal kit comes complete with everything you need (except for salt and pepper and sometimes cooking oils, etc).
What’s even more amazing about Terra’s Kitchen meals is that they can each be made in 30 minutes or less. I tested 3 different meals, and each was easily completed in less than 30 minutes. How often can you prepare a full meal with fresh ingredients in such a short time? I am smitten.
We were sent several chef-designed recipes to try (each meal is proportioned for 2 adults). How delicious do these sound?
Each Terra’s Kitchen delivery is sent in the most ingenious delivery “vessel” – a portable refrigerator of sorts. I think the kids (and my husband) enjoyed the vessel nearly as much as they enjoyed the foods we prepared from the food inside.
When we opened up the vessel, we found trays full of proportioned ingredients, along with ice packs and recipe cards. You don’t have to worry about being home right when a Terra’s Kitchen delivery is made. In fact, you’re just supposed to transfer ingredients to the fridge (or cook them!) by 9:00pm the day they are delivered.
Once your vessel has been emptied, you just leave all ice packs and trays in the vessel, tear off the shipping label to reveal the return label, and leave it out on the doorstep the next morning to be picked up (you don’t have to do anything else!).
